    Canon IR Advance 6265

    Have a Canon IR Advance 6265 that I have to take care for a few months. Not a canon dealer. When running copies thru the document feeder it leaves a shading spot lower left corner. Internal test prints are good and copies off the glass are good. It almost seems like the document feeder is not lined up properly. Saw some screws on the back hinge but they had red paint on them so I did not mess with them. Anybody see this before. Thanks in Advance.

    sounds like someone has torqued the ADF lid.

    Try to twist the lid downward towards the left some.
